Analysis
CEC International Holdings (0759) currently trades at HK$0.2210, while our model-based Fair Value estimate is HK$0.2320, implying the stock looks roughly 5.0% fairly valued today. The Quality Score stands at 61/100 (solid quality), in the Consumer Defensive sector. Bull case: trading below our estimate, it may offer upside if the fundamentals hold. Bear case: a low price can be a value trap when quality is weak or the data is thin (evidence: medium), always confirm before acting.
Over the trailing twelve months, CEC International Holdings generated revenue of HK$1.5B at a net margin of -2.4%. Revenue grew 1.1% year over year. It earns a return on equity of -7.8%. Net debt stands at HK$157M. Fundamentals as of Aug 13, 2026
Our scenario range runs from HK$0.1695 (bear case) to HK$0.2953 (bull case); at HK$0.2210, the current price sits within that range. Bear and bull are the same models run on conservative and optimistic assumptions (margins, growth, valuation multiples), so a plausible valuation range, not a price target. The share trades about 61% below its 52-week high and 97% above its 52-week low, currently below its 200-day average. For context, the median of 10 Consumer Defensive peers we cover trades at -28% fair-value upside, at 5%, 0759 screens cheaper than that median.

Full company description
CEC International Holdings Limited, an investment holding company, retails food and beverage, and household and personal care products in the People's Republic of China and internationally. The company operates through three segments: Retail Business, Electronic Components Manufacturing, and Investment Property Holdings. It retails daily necessities, including snacks, food, groceries, and household and personal care products, as well as frozen food, alcoholic beverages, and kitchenware through its stores. The company is also involved in the design, development, manufacture, and sale of various electronic components, including coils, inductors, transformers, line filters, and electrolytic capacitors, as well as ferrite and electro ceramics materials, plastic and metal parts, and electrolytic capacitors for use in power supply devices, telecommunication equipment, information technology equipment, data networking products, digital audiovisual products, home appliances and automation equipment, audio and visual products, and handheld multimedia equipment. In addition, it engages in property investment activities; provision of information technology and packaging of food products services; trading and wholesale of food and household products; and manufacture of bottled water. The company was founded in 1979 and is headquartered in Kwun Tong, Hong Kong. CEC International Holdings Limited is a subsidiary of Ka Yan China Development (Holding) Company Limited.

Revenue & earnings trend
FY2021 – FY2025 · reported fiscal years
CEC International Holdings reported revenue of HK$1.4B in FY2025 versus HK$2.1B in FY2021, a compound −9.0%/yr. Reported net income was −HK$43.8M in FY2025.
